Consider the following example: EXCEPTION WHEN INVALID_NUMBER THEN INSERT INTO ... -- might raise DUP_VAL_ON_INDEX WHEN DUP_VAL_ON_INDEX THEN ... -- cannot catch the exception END; Branching to or from an Exception The error is purely Java exception and TopLink only wraps the reflection exception. SYS_INVALID_ROWID ORA-01410 -1410 The conversion of a character string into a universal rowid failed because the character string does not represent a ROWID value. Action: Inspect the internal exception and check the Java manuals. http://vbview.net/oracle-error/oracle-error-jvm-dll.php
Error code: 91 SEQUENCE_NUMBER_PROPERTY_NOT_SPECIFIED Cause: Either the sequence field name or the sequence number name is missing. In this case if direct-to-field mapping has to be kept then one-to-one mapping should either be read-only or it should be target foreign key reference. Error code: 15 ILLEGAL_ACCESS_WHILE_CONSTRUCTOR_INSTANTIATION Cause: The domain class does not define a public default constructor, which is needed by TopLink to create new instances of the domain class. SELECT ... check my blog
You can avoid unhandled exceptions by coding an OTHERS handler at the topmost level of every PL/SQL program. Error code: 1032 Attempting to instantiate
For example, a better way to do the insert follows: INSERT INTO stats (symbol, ratio) SELECT symbol, DECODE(earnings, 0, NULL, price / earnings) FROM stocks WHERE symbol = 'XYZ'; In this Action: Inspect the internal exception and check the Java manuals. BEGIN ---------- sub-block begins ... Oracle Sqlcode Values Examples of internally defined exceptions include division by zero and out of memory.
From there on, the exception propagates normally. But when the handler completes, the block is terminated. Action: Define a method and set the method name on the mapping by calling method TOC=h2-"1007947"3. Action: Inspect the internal exception and check the Java manuals.
There was no class entry found in the inheritance policy for the indicator field value read from the database. Ora Error 12154 Action: Inspect the internal exception and check the Java manuals. Use the RAISE statement by itself within an exception handler to raise the same exception again and propagate it back to the calling environment. Action: If you want to use indirection on the mapping, change the attribute to type TOC=h2-"1007943"1.
So, only an OTHERS handler can catch the exception. https://docs.oracle.com/cd/E11882_01/timesten.112/e21639/exceptions.htm Handling Exceptions Raised in Declarations Exceptions can be raised in declarations by faulty initialization expressions. Oracle Error Codes List With Description The method is a descriptor event callback on the domain object that takes DescriptorEvent as its parameter. Oracle Error Codes And Solution Pdf The method is invoked to extract value from the database row to set into the domain object.
List of Message Types ORA-00000 to ORA-00899 ORA-00900 to ORA-01499 ORA-01500 to ORA-02099 ORA-02100 to ORA-04099 ORA-04100 to ORA-07499 ORA-07500 to ORA-09857 ORA-09858 to ORA-12299 ORA-12300 to ORA-12399 ORA-12400 to ORA-12699 http://vbview.net/oracle-error/oracle-error-help.php Cause: Java is throwing reflection exception while instantiating the object. THEN -- handle the error WHEN ... TopLink only wraps that exception. Oracle Error Sqlcode
Action: Ensure the get method returns a /TOC=h28 or change the mapping to not use indirection. For a workaround, see "Defining Your Own Error Messages: Procedure RAISE_APPLICATION_ERROR". Action: Check the mappings on write lock fields. navigate here Action: If the project files are not manually edited and corrupted then this is usually an internal exception to TopLink and must be reported to Technical Support.
Passing a zero to SQLERRM always returns the message normal, successful completion. Oracle Sqlcode List Error code: 1026 Not enough INI elements. The system returned: (22) Invalid argument The remote host or network may be down.
Error code: 63 NO_SUCH_METHOD_WHILE_INITIALIZING_ INSTANTIATION_POLICY Cause: The instance creation method
Error code: 3005 INCORRECT_TIMESTAMP_FORMAT Cause: The timestamp
Action: Inspect the internal exception and check the Java manuals. Error code: 115 NO_ATTRBUTE_VALUE_CONVERSION_TO_FIELD_VALUE_PROVIDED Cause: The field conversion value for the attribute value
So, your program cannot open that cursor inside the loop. COLLECTION_IS_NULL ORA-06531 -6531 Program attempted to apply collection methods other than EXISTS to an uninitialized nested table or varray, or program attempted to assign values to the elements of an uninitialized If the project files are not manually edited and corrupted then this is usually an internal exception to TopLink and must be reported to Technical Support. Action: Inspect the internal exception and check the Java manuals.
If the exception is ever raised in that block (or any sub-block), you can be sure it will be handled. You declare an exception by introducing its name, followed by the keyword EXCEPTION. Action: Inspect the internal exception and check the Java manuals.